t0ng7u 55c8271311 feat(ratio-sync, ui): add built‑in “Official Ratio Preset” and harden upstream sync
Backend (controller/ratio_sync.go):
- Add built‑in official upstream to GetSyncableChannels (ID: -100, BaseURL: https://basellm.github.io)
- Support absolute endpoint URLs; otherwise join BaseURL + endpoint (defaults to /api/ratio_config)
- Harden HTTP client:
  - IPv4‑first with IPv6 fallback for github.io
  - Add ResponseHeaderTimeout
  - 3 attempts with exponential backoff (200/400/800ms)
- Validate Content-Type and limit response body to 10MB (safe decode via io.LimitReader)
- Robust parsing: support type1 ratio_config map and type2 pricing list
- Use net.SplitHostPort for host parsing
- Use float tolerance in differences comparison to avoid false mismatches
- Remove unused code (tryDirect) and improve warnings

Frontend:
- UpstreamRatioSync.jsx: auto-assign official endpoint to /llm-metadata/api/newapi/ratio_config-v1-base.json
- ChannelSelectorModal.jsx:
  - Pin the official source at the top of the list
  - Show a green “官方” tag next to the status
  - Refactor status renderer to accept the full record

Notes:
- Backward compatible; no API surface changes
- Official ratio_config reference: https://basellm.github.io/llm-metadata/api/newapi/ratio_config-v1-base.json
